Night Cook for Survey Vessel in the UK – 220€/day

Position Overview

We are seeking a Night Cook for a Survey Vessel operating in the UK. This position offers a competitive daily rate and requires a professional with relevant maritime certifications.

Offer Details

Salary: 220 EUR per day (subject to UK taxes)
Location: United Kingdom
Contract: Rotation contract of 4 weeks
Vessel Type: Survey Vessel
Hiring Company: WRS – Worldwide Recruitment Solutions
Required Training: Professional certification as a Cook (COC) and mandatory STCW training
Benefits: Information not specified in the original offer. According to industry practice, this may include accommodation and meals on board during the rotation.

Requirements

  • UK nationality or UK work permit
  • Cook Certificate (COC)
  • Updated STCW certificates
  • Valid passport
  • Seaman’s Book
  • Medical fitness certificate for seafarers
  • Food hygiene certificate

Responsibilities

  • Preparation of meals during the night shift
  • Maintenance of cleanliness and hygiene in the kitchen
  • Management of food inventory according to vessel requirements
  • Compliance with food safety regulations on board
